More info from Tokusatsu Network:
7th Lupinranger vs Patranger Member Officially Revealed https://i0.wp.com/tokusatsunetwork.c...size=730%2C548 The new seventh member will play both sides of the struggle as LupinX and PatorenX in Kaito Sentai Lupinranger vs Keisatsu Sentai Patranger (Phantom Thieves Sentai Lupinranger vs Police Sentai Patranger). The new 7th Ranger in the show will transform into a silver Lupinranger and a gold Patranger in the current Super Sentai series, Kaito Sentai Lupinranger vs Keisatsu Sentai Patranger. The character is named Noel Takao and is played by Seiya Motoki. Takao is a member of the French Global Police Branch, of which the Patrangers represent the Japanese branch. As a character, Noel will play both sides of the field, confusing the teams in battle while befriending them in his human guise. He’s described as a mysterious person who knows a variety of things about both teams and whose mind is always moving. Seiya says he feels people should focus on Kogure, the mysterious benefactor of the Lupinranger, who appears to be hiding something from the team. https://i0.wp.com/tokusatsunetwork.c...0_hq.jpg?w=640 Motoki is trained in parkour, having begun at 16 years old and has an accomplished career on stage. He portrayed Naruto Uzumaki in the Naruto Live Spectacle theater production and hopes to bring his acrobatic skills to the show. Source: Eiga Natalie |
